summ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authortasn <tasn>2012-09-13 13:39:02 +0000
committertasn <tasn@7cbeb6ba-43b4-40fd-8cce-4c39aea84d33>2012-09-13 13:39:02 +0000
commit9151f40fe16eea3901a8cc4e10e7ad7c8414a4dc (patch)
treea248a26304e30ec44d4b673b4cf962c9cd244a90
parent0e85c18b853d4df048634bd509ba476b3830d63f (diff)
downloadeobj-9151f40fe16eea3901a8cc4e10e7ad7c8414a4dc.tar.gz
eobj-9151f40fe16eea3901a8cc4e10e7ad7c8414a4dc.tar.bz2
eobj-9151f40fe16eea3901a8cc4e10e7ad7c8414a4dc.zip
Eo: Made debugging Eo a bit easier.
git-svn-id: http://svn.enlightenment.org/svn/e/trunk/PROTO/eobj@76610 7cbeb6ba-43b4-40fd-8cce-4c39aea84d33
-rw-r--r--src/lib/eo.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/lib/eo.c b/src/lib/eo.c
index 9eaba3d..01554fb 100644
--- a/src/lib/eo.c
+++ b/src/lib/eo.c
@@ -359,7 +359,8 @@ _eo_op_internal(Eo *obj, Eo_Op_Type op_type, Eo_Op op, va_list *p_list)
_eo_kls_itr_func_get(&obj->mro_itr, op);
if (func)
{
- func->func(obj, _eo_data_get(obj, func->src), p_list);
+ void *func_data =_eo_data_get(obj, func->src);
+ func->func(obj, func_data, p_list);
return EINA_TRUE;
}
}